Job Summary

Set up and operate hydraulic power press brake machines to bend, form, notch, punch or straighten sheet metal or steel plate products as specified by shop work orders, blueprints, drawings, templates, or layouts to customer specifications.

Essential Functions
  • Read blueprints or job orders to determine product specifications and tooling instructions and to plan operational sequences.
  • Set up, operate, or tend machines to bend, form, notch, punch, or straighten sheet metal or steel plate products.
  • Remove completed materials or products from machine.
  • Problem Sensitivity – The ability to tell when something is wrong or is likely to go wrong. It does not involve solving the problem, only recognizing there is a problem.
  • Measure dimensions of finished work pieces to ensure conformance to specifications, using precision measuring instruments, templates, and fixtures.
  • Examine completed work pieces for defects such as chipped edges and marred surfaces, and sort defective pieces according to types of flaws.
  • Adjust machine components to regulate speeds, pressures, and other actions, according to product specifications, and using gauges and hand tools.
  • Perform minor machine maintenance, such as oiling or cleaning machines, dies, or work pieces, or adding coolant to machine reservoirs.
  • Operate material handling equipment including but not limited to overhead cranes, hoists, forklifts, and other appropriate equipment and devices to place work pieces on or off the machine.
